### Step 4: Stabilize DNS resolution before cutover

During the Harrowgate migration, the Ostrel resolver pool intermittently fails lookups for internal service names, usually under burst load. Before proceeding, switch the sidecar to the static fallback resolver and raise the negative-cache floor so transient failures don't cascade. If lookups still flap after ten minutes, halt the cutover and page the platform rotation rather than retrying blindly. Verify the resolver sidecar picked up the new settings by comparing against the values below.

config for kadug-yahop:
quenwyn:
  pin: 2459
  metrics_host: metrics.quenwyn.lumicsys.internal
  tenant: julax
  seal: seal_0d5ead96

Subject: Ownership change — cold start optimization, Fenwharf handlers

As part of the security review, please note that responsibility for cold-start behavior of the Fenwharf serverless handlers, including the pre-warm scheduler and its credential scoping, has been formally transferred this sprint. All prior approvals remain valid. Questions about the scheduler's permission boundaries should be addressed to the new owner, named below.

signatory, yajeg-baguf: Oliwyn Drudor Wenius

A quick word on after-hours server room access at Bramleigh Point: visitors are never allowed in alone, full stop. If a vendor from Ostvale Systems or anyone else needs to get in past 18:00, a team assistant has to book it with facilities first and stay with them the whole time. Sign the after-hours log by the door on your way in. To unlock the outer door, use the pass code below.

door code, tajof-kageg: bdg-QVDCE-3

// Encoding sniffing for user-uploaded text files in Saltgrass.
// We check BOM first, then a capped statistical pass (8 KB max)
// to avoid unbounded reads on hostile uploads. Ambiguous files
// fall back to this constant rather than guessing, which closed
// the smuggling vector flagged in the last audit. Fixed as of the
// build noted below.

trace token, bawif-tajof: htk14_21e308fc7b4137